Output 26d82bc1754f6b985f79e0911c38388845bcf3b559d508b1e3921e73c0e0b0ec:42

value
519092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 704ffbb7a73ac61f6982fe9e3ed9943d5f1b7cdf OP_EQUAL
address
3BvsRN4HTik1Y29oX8uFfm86gwXy3g6Vu1
transaction
26d82bc1754f6b985f79e0911c38388845bcf3b559d508b1e3921e73c0e0b0ec
spent
true